首页
/ CZSC缠论可视化插件:解决技术分析效率难题的智能识别方案

CZSC缠论可视化插件:解决技术分析效率难题的智能识别方案

2026-03-14 02:14:33作者:卓炯娓

价值定位:重新定义缠论分析工作流

在金融市场技术分析领域,缠论作为一种复杂而精准的分析方法,长期面临三大核心痛点:人工识别效率低下(完成一次完整结构分析平均需要45分钟)、主观判断偏差(不同分析师对同一走势的结构划分一致性不足60%)、多周期分析复杂度高(同时跟踪3个以上周期时错误率显著上升)。CZSC缠论可视化插件通过动态中枢算法多维度结构识别技术,将传统分析流程从"手动画线-主观判断-交叉验证"的繁琐过程,转变为"数据输入-自动识别-信号输出"的标准化流程,使分析效率提升70%以上,同时将结构识别一致性提高至92%。

该工具的核心价值在于建立了缠论结构的客观化标准,通过C++底层实现的高效计算引擎(处理1000根K线数据仅需0.3秒),解决了传统分析中"看得懂但画不准"、"画得准但用不对"的行业痛点。其作为通达信插件的轻量化设计,既保持了专业级分析能力,又避免了独立软件的系统资源占用问题,完美平衡了分析深度与使用便捷性。

场景化应用:从理论到实战的落地路径

场景一:日内短线交易的实时决策支持

某期货交易者在5分钟周期进行短线操作时,面临"盘中无法快速识别有效结构"的问题。传统分析方法需要不断切换周期、手动标记分型,往往错过最佳入场时机。通过加载CZSC插件:

  • 系统自动标记当前5分钟图上的底分型(绿色三角形)和顶分型(红色三角形)
  • 黄色线段自动连接形成笔结构,清晰显示当前趋势方向
  • 当价格突破蓝色中枢区间(价格波动形成的密集交易区间)时,自动生成B/S信号

实际应用中,该交易者将决策时间从平均8分钟缩短至90秒,在螺纹钢期货交易中实现月均3.2次无效交易减少,资金曲线回撤降低12%。

场景二:多周期共振策略的构建

一位股票投资者采用"日线定方向、30分钟找买点"的交易策略,传统分析需要在多个窗口间切换比对,极易产生周期混淆。使用CZSC插件的多周期同步分析功能:

  1. 在主图加载日线周期指标,识别出处于中枢下沿的底分型结构
  2. 在副图加载30分钟周期指标,观察到线段突破信号
  3. 通过颜色编码系统(日线结构为蓝色,30分钟结构为黄色)直观判断周期共振

成功案例显示,该方法使策略胜率从48%提升至57%,尤其在震荡行情中表现突出。而失败案例则警示:当两个周期信号方向冲突时(如日线看空但30分钟看多),需等待更高周期信号确认,避免逆势操作。

核心技术:算法架构与实现原理

构建多维度分析模型

CZSC插件采用三层递进式架构设计,从数据接入到最终可视化形成完整闭环:

▶️ 数据接口层(FxIndicator.h):定义与通达信平台的交互规范,通过PluginTCalcFuncInfo结构体实现K线数据(开盘价、收盘价、最高价、最低价)的实时获取,以及分析结果的输出渲染。该层设计遵循通达信插件开发标准,确保跨版本兼容性。

▶️ 核心算法层(CCentroid.h/CCentroid.cpp):实现缠论结构识别的核心逻辑。CCentroid类通过维护高低点序列状态机,动态判断分型、笔、线段和中枢的形成过程。关键算法流程如下:

算法流程图

核心技术创新点在于动态中枢识别算法,其设计思路源于对传统缠论定义的工程化转化:

  • 摒弃固定周期参数,采用波动率自适应机制调整识别敏感度
  • 通过PushHighPushLow方法实时更新价格极值点
  • 引入状态有效性标记(bValid变量)避免无效结构识别
  • 采用滑动窗口计算优化中枢区间动态更新效率

▶️ 可视化渲染层:利用通达信内置绘图函数,将算法识别结果转化为直观的图形元素。不同类型的结构采用差异化视觉编码:

  • 分型:三角形标记(顶红底绿)
  • 笔:线段连接(黄色实线)
  • 中枢:矩形区域(半透明蓝色)
  • 交易信号:箭头标记(买入绿、卖出红)

扩展接口:二次开发可能性

插件预留了三类扩展接口,支持高级用户进行功能定制:

  1. 参数调整接口:通过修改Main.cpp中的g_Params结构体,可自定义中枢敏感度、信号过滤强度等核心参数
  2. 数据输出接口:在Func1函数中添加自定义数据输出逻辑,实现与外部量化平台的数据对接
  3. 信号逻辑接口:通过继承CCentroid类并重写IsSignalValid方法,可定制个性化交易信号规则

实践指南:从安装到优化的完整流程

准备阶段:环境与资源确认

▶️ 1. 系统环境检查

  • 操作系统:Windows 7/10/11(64位)
  • 通达信版本:7.45及以上(建议使用最新版)
  • 硬件要求:至少2GB内存,50MB空闲磁盘空间

注意:确保通达信已安装在非系统盘(如D:\通达信金融终端),避免权限问题导致插件加载失败

▶️ 2. 源码获取 通过Git命令克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/ind/Indicator

实施阶段:部署与配置

▶️ 1. 定位通达信目录 通过桌面快捷方式右键"属性→打开文件位置",确认通达信安装路径,典型路径如:D:\通达信金融终端

▶️ 2. 部署插件文件 创建目标目录并复制核心文件:

mkdir -p "D:\通达信金融终端\T0002\dlls"
copy "Indicator\CZSC.dll" "D:\通达信金融终端\T0002\dlls\"

▶️ 3. 注册插件 在通达信中按Ctrl+F打开公式管理器,选择"DLL插件"→"新增":

  • 插件编号:输入"1"
  • 插件路径:浏览选择T0002\dlls\CZSC.dll
  • 点击"确定"完成注册

验证阶段:功能测试与问题排查

▶️ 1. 基础功能验证 在任意K线图界面输入"CZSC",观察是否显示完整的结构标记:

  • 应有红绿三角形标记(分型)
  • 黄色线段连接(笔结构)
  • 蓝色矩形区域(中枢)

▶️ 2. 常见问题解决 🔴 指标无显示:检查DLL文件是否被系统阻止(右键属性→解除锁定) 🔴 结构识别异常:确认K线数据完整(下载完整历史数据) 🔴 信号延迟:降低"信号过滤强度"参数(默认值2→1)

优化阶段:参数调优与策略适配

根据市场特性调整核心参数:

  • 趋势行情:中枢敏感度设为5-7,信号过滤强度设为3
  • 震荡行情:中枢敏感度设为3-4,信号过滤强度设为1-2
  • 短线交易:线段确认周期设为5-8根K线
  • 中长线交易:线段确认周期设为15-20根K线

常见误区解析:传统方法vs工具方案

误区一:追求"完美中枢"识别

传统分析:花费大量时间寻找精确的中枢边界,试图完美划分每一段走势 工具方案:通过概率化识别机制,接受合理范围内的边界误差,将精力集中在结构方向判断上。CZSC插件的动态中枢算法允许±3%的价格波动容忍度,在保持识别效率的同时,提高了实战适用性。

误区二:信号依赖单一周期

传统分析:过度依赖单一周期信号进行交易决策 工具方案:通过多周期颜色编码系统,直观展示不同级别结构关系。例如日线级中枢(蓝色)与30分钟级笔结构(黄色)的位置关系,帮助用户识别真正的趋势方向。

误区三:参数设置"一刀切"

传统分析:使用固定参数分析所有品种和周期 工具方案:根据市场波动率动态调整参数。高波动品种(如期货)建议降低中枢敏感度,低波动品种(如大盘股)建议提高敏感度,使结构识别适应不同市场特性。

进阶技巧:提升分析效率的隐藏功能

技巧一:快速切换分析模板

通过自定义快捷键实现不同参数组合的快速切换:

  1. 在指标参数面板保存3套常用配置(短线、中线、长线)
  2. 使用通达信的"指标模板"功能绑定到F5-F7键
  3. 盘中按对应快捷键即可切换分析模式

技巧二:中枢强度量化评估

通过观察插件隐含的中枢强度指标(未直接显示但可通过代码获取):

  • 中枢持续时间越长,强度值越高
  • 中枢内成交量越大,强度值越高
  • 突破中枢时的量能比>1.5,视为有效突破

技巧三:历史信号回测

导出插件识别的历史信号进行策略验证:

  1. Main.cpp中添加信号输出代码
  2. 将信号数据导出至CSV文件
  3. 使用Excel或Python进行回测分析,优化参数设置

风险提示

🔴 市场适应性风险:该工具在趋势明显的市场环境中表现更佳,在极端波动或盘整行情中可能产生较多无效信号,建议结合成交量等辅助指标综合判断。

🔴 参数设置风险:默认参数基于A股市场设计,应用于其他市场(如期货、外汇)时需重新优化参数,建议先在模拟环境中测试至少20个交易日后再用于实盘。

🔴 系统兼容性风险:通达信版本更新可能导致插件功能异常,建议在更新通达信前备份插件文件,并关注项目更新日志获取兼容信息。

🔴 过度依赖风险:工具仅作为分析辅助,不应替代人工判断。实际交易中需结合宏观环境、资金流向等基本面因素,形成完整决策体系。

本插件的核心价值在于提高分析效率和结构识别的一致性,但金融市场的不确定性决定了没有任何工具可以保证绝对盈利。用户应始终坚持风险控制原则,合理设置止损止盈,在充分了解工具特性的基础上理性使用。

登录后查看全文
热门项目推荐
相关项目推荐